Defining the Bra

At its core, a bra (short for brassiere) is a supportive undergarment designed to lift, shape, and provide comfort to the breasts. It's a vital piece of clothing that has transformed the way women experience daily life and how they present themselves to the world.

Historical Origins

The history of the bra traces back to ancient civilizations, where various forms of breast support were fashioned using materials like linen, wool, and leather. However, the modern bra as we know it today began to take shape in the late 19th and early 20th centuries. Pioneering women recognized the need for more comfortable and supportive undergarments, leading to the development of the brassiere.

Function and Form

The primary function of a bra is to provide support to the breasts. By distributing the weight and reducing strain on the back and shoulders, bras can alleviate discomfort and promote better posture. They also help prevent sagging and provide a desired silhouette, enhancing confidence and overall comfort.

Variety and Types

Bras come in a staggering array of types, each designed to cater to specific needs, preferences, and occasions. From the everyday comfort of the t-shirt bra to the specialized support of sports bras, there's a bra for every situation. Plunge bras offer versatility for low-cut necklines, while push-up bras provide added lift and cleavage. Maternity bras accommodate the changing needs of pregnant and nursing mothers, while strapless bras are a must for shoulder-baring outfits.

Sizing and Fit

The key to unlocking the benefits of a bra lies in finding the right size and fit. Bra sizing involves two components: the band size, which corresponds to the measurement around the ribcage, and the cup size, which relates to the volume of the breasts. A well-fitting bra should offer ample support without digging into the skin, causing discomfort, or leaving gaps.
